Dagoberto Fontes Figueredo (6 June 1943 – 4 May 2024) was an Uruguayan footballer who played as a forward or midfielder, notably for Defensor Sporting. He represented the Uruguay national team at the 1970 FIFA World Cup. [2] Fontes died on 4 May 2024, at the age of 80. [3]
